    Top picks worth protecting

    Heart of Africa sits right at the top. It takes only one slot, carries exceptional value, and changes the mood of a run the second it lands in your pack. If you find one early, do not get carried away chasing another packed room. Plenty of players lose their best haul because they stay a few minutes too long. Put it somewhere safe in your inventory, take stock of your route, and start leaning towards extraction. Medical Ventilator belongs in the same top group for raw price, though it asks more from your pack. It is still a brilliant find, just not quite as effortless to carry. If your bag is tight, look at what each occupied slot is giving you. A ventilator may beat several ordinary items, but it should not force you to throw away another premium find.

    Strong red loot for a full pack

    Armored Vehicle Battery is one of the more dependable red pickups. Its value is high, and its footprint makes sense for players trying to leave with a well-built haul rather than one lucky object. It is the sort of item you are happy to see whether the run has been quiet or messy. Micro Reactor and High-Speed Disk Array also deserve attention. They may not have the same immediate pull as Heart of Africa, yet both can lift the value of an extraction in a big way. Think in terms of price per slot. That small habit saves a lot of bad calls. Drop common electronics, basic crafting parts, or low-priced supplies first. Do not toss something rare simply because a new red item has appeared; check the size, check the value, then decide.

    Make decisions before the pressure hits

    A good loot plan has three parts. First, secure the best item currently in your bag. Second, replace weak loot whenever something better turns up. Third, know when the risk has stopped being worth it. Sounds obvious, but it is easy to forget when you are one room away from a popular loot area. Before entering a dangerous section, leave enough open slots for a serious pickup. Keep your bag tidy too. A cluttered inventory makes you hesitate, and hesitation gets expensive when nearby players are closing in. Learn the exits around valuable areas rather than relying on a single route. If one path is crowded or shots start popping off nearby, having another way out can save the run. Carry enough healing and ammunition for the trip back, not just for getting in.
